Output 84c6aa3941b6339df23a68933f81651e279916af2b805c1e88d39844a47718b1:23

value
7595470
script pubkey
OP_0 OP_PUSHBYTES_20 aed92931f6fe07d69e5bf837de07019f84796e06
address
bc1q4mvjjv0klcrad8jmlqmaupcpn7z8jmsxhzqzee
transaction
84c6aa3941b6339df23a68933f81651e279916af2b805c1e88d39844a47718b1
confirmations
185125
spent
true